0
  1. Trang chủ >
  2. Công Nghệ Thông Tin >
  3. Kỹ thuật lập trình >

Tài liệu Giáo trình cấu trúc dữ liệu và giải thuật Chương 6: Bảng băm pptx

Tài liệu Giáo trình Cấu trúc dữ liệu & Giải Thuật pptx

Tài liệu Giáo trình Cấu trúc dữ liệu & Giải Thuật pptx

... vậy thuật toán này còn được gọi là thuật toán tìm kiếm loại bỏ trên cây). Quá trình tìm kiếm đã trình bày ở trên, ở đây chúng ta chỉ trình bày thao Giáo trình: Cấu Trúc Dữ Liệu Giải Thuật ... CurNode->BST_Right Giáo trình: Cấu Trúc Dữ Liệu Giải Thuật Trang: 16 2.3.3. Tìm kiếm theo chỉ mục (Index Search) Như chúng ta đã biết, mỗi phần tử dữ liệu được lưu trữ trong tập tin dữ liệu F thường ... chúng ta sẽ trình bày thao tác thêm vào cây nhò phân tìm kiếm trong trường hợp không có hiện tượng trùng lắp khóa. Do vậy, nếu NewData bò trùng Giáo trình: Cấu Trúc Dữ Liệu Giải Thuật Trang:...
  • 230
  • 574
  • 2
Tài liệu Giáo trình cấu trúc dữ liệu và giải thuật_Chương 1: Tổng quan pptx

Tài liệu Giáo trình cấu trúc dữ liệu giải thuật_Chương 1: Tổng quan pptx

... giải thuật cấu trúc dữ liệu có mối quan hệ chặtchẽ với nhau, được thể hiện qua công thức: Cấu trúc dữ liệu + Giải thuật = Chương trình Với một cấu trúc dữ liệu đã chọn, sẽ có những giải thuật ... Khi cấu trúc dữ liệu thay đổi thường giải thuật cũng phải thay đổi theo để tránh việc xử lý gượngép, thiếu tự nhiên trên một cấu trúc không phù hợp. Hơn nữa, một cấu trúc dữ liệu tốt sẽgiúp giải ... Giáo trình cấu trúc dữ liệu 1 Chương 1 Tổng quan Chương 1:TỔNG QUAN1. VAI TRÒ CỦA CẤU TRÚC DỮ LIỆU TRONG MỘT ĐỀ ÁN TIN HỌCThực hiện một đề án...
  • 4
  • 506
  • 3
Tài liệu Giáo trình cấu trúc dữ liệu và giải thuật_Chương 2: Danh sách pptx

Tài liệu Giáo trình cấu trúc dữ liệu giải thuật_Chương 2: Danh sách pptx

... x;}Trang:19 Giáo trình cấu trúc dữ liệu thuật giải Chương 2: Danh Sách Chương 2:DANH SÁCHDanh sách(list) là một trong những cấu trúc cơ bản nhất được cài đặt trong hầu hết các chương trình ứng ... cũ.Trang:24 Giáo trình cấu trúc dữ liệu thuật giải Chương 2: Danh Sách 7. Viết chương trình nhập vào một danh sách liên kết N số nguyên. Xác định có bao nhiêu nút có giá trị x?8. Viết chương trình ... 0=<pos<=numnodes – 1 Dữ liệu xuất: nút bị xóa.• Tác vụ replace: Chức năng: thay thế nút tại vị trí pos của danh sách bằng nút khác.Trang:1 Giáo trình cấu trúc dữ liệu thuật giải Chương 2: Danh...
  • 25
  • 680
  • 2
Tài liệu Giáo trình cấu trúc dữ liệu và giải thuật_Chương 3: Cấu trúc Stack & Queue pptx

Tài liệu Giáo trình cấu trúc dữ liệu giải thuật_Chương 3: Cấu trúc Stack & Queue pptx

... Giáo trình Cấu trúc dữ liệu thuật giải Chương 3: Cấu trúc Stack4.2 Mô tả hàng đợiMô tả dữ liệu: Hàng đợi là một kiểu dữ liệu trừu tượng có nhiều nút cùng kiểu dữ liệu trải dài ... insertTrang: 10 Giáo trình Cấu trúc dữ liệu thuật giải Chương 3: Cấu trúc StackChức năng: Thêm nút mới vào hàng đợi. Dữ liệu nhập: nút mớiĐiều kiện: hàng đợi không bị đầy. Dữ liệu xuất: không.• ... quá trình nào có thời gian thực hiện ítnhất được xếp lên trước nhất.Cho file dữ liệu vào lich.in được tổ chức như sau:Trang: 17 Giáo trình Cấu trúc dữ liệu thuật giải Chương 3: Cấu trúc...
  • 18
  • 788
  • 3
Tài liệu Giáo trình cấu trúc dữ liệu và giải thuật_Chương 4: Cây nhị phân ppt

Tài liệu Giáo trình cấu trúc dữ liệu giải thuật_Chương 4: Cây nhị phân ppt

... rp->left=p->left;}}free(p);return rp;}} Chương 4CÂY NHỊ PHÂNStack, hàng đợi, danh sách là các cấu trúc tuyến tính - các nút trong các cấu trúc này có thứ tự, khi duyệt các cấu trúc này chúng ta duyệt tuần ... bằng lại là thêm vào nhánh T1 thêm vào ở nhánh T2.• Thêm vào ở nhánh T1• Thêm vào ở nhánh T2: Phải tiến hành xoay kép như hình vẽTrường hợp cây bị lệch phải thêm một nút vào nhánh cây ... sẽ được xem xét ở chương sau.1. CÂY NHỊ PHÂN TỔNG QUÁT1.1 Định nghĩaCây nhị phân là một cấu trúc gồm một tập hữu hạn các nút cùng kiểu dữ liệu (tập nút này có thể rỗng) được phân thành...
  • 40
  • 741
  • 2
Tài liệu Giáo trình cấu trúc dữ liệu và giải thuật_Chương 5: Cây nhiều nhánh tìm kiếm doc

Tài liệu Giáo trình cấu trúc dữ liệu giải thuật_Chương 5: Cây nhiều nhánh tìm kiếm doc

... khoá trên cây nhanh cấu trúc đạthiệu suất sử dụng bộ nhớ tối ưu: 100%.Tuy nhiên cây Compact Btree được ít dùng vì giải thuật để thêm một khoá vào cây rấtphức tạp chi phí để chuyển ... thường dùng cấu trúc Btree để truy xuất dữ liệu được tổ chức ở bộ nhớ ngoài.Hình vẽ sau đây minh hoạ hình ảnh của cây Btree bậc 5:3.2 Thêm khoá vào cây BtreeKhi thêm một khoá vào cây Btree ... 2 3, nửaphải có 2 khoá là 8 12, nút 5 được đưa lên nút cha.• Thêm khoá 42Thêm 42 vào nút lá đã đầy, tách nút lá này ra làm 2 nút con giống như quá trình ởtrên.12• Thêm khoá 41 và...
  • 24
  • 789
  • 7
Tài liệu Giáo trình cấu trúc dữ liệu và giải thuật_Chương 6: Bảng băm pptx

Tài liệu Giáo trình cấu trúc dữ liệu giải thuật_Chương 6: Bảng băm pptx

... O(1) không phụ thuộc vào kích thước của bảng băm. Với mỗi bảng băm người ta xây dựng một phép băm (hash function) để chuyển đổi số học các khoá của nút thành các địa chỉ trên bảng băm. Bảng băm ... TẢ BẢNG BĂM1.1 Mô tả dữ liệu Bảng băm được mô tả bằng các thành phần sau:• Có tập khoá của các nút trên bảng băm gọi là tập K.• Có tập các địa chỉ của bảng băm được gọi là tập M.• Có hàm băm ... của bảng băm. 1.5 Ưu điểm của bảng băm Bảng băm là một cấu trúc dung hoà tốt giữa thời gian truy xuất dung lượng bộ nhớ:• Nếu không có sự giới về bộ nhớ thì chúng ta có thể xây dựng bảng băm...
  • 24
  • 640
  • 5
Tài liệu Giáo trình cấu trúc dữ liệu và giải thuật_Chương 7: Sắp xếp docx

Tài liệu Giáo trình cấu trúc dữ liệu giải thuật_Chương 7: Sắp xếp docx

... )nodes[j+1]=nodes[j];nodes[j+1]=x;}}2.4 Giải thuật quick sort2.4.1 Mô tả giải thuật Quick Sort là giải thuật rất hiệu quả, rất thông dụng thời gian chạy của giải thuật trongkhoảng O(nlogn). Nội dung của giải thuật này ... sắp xếp dữ liệu trên bộ nhớ trong (internal sort) sắp xếp dữ liệu trên bộ nhớ ngoài (external sort).Với sắp xếp dữ liệu trên bộ nhớ trong thì toàn bộ dữ liệu cần sắp xếp được đưa vào bộnhớ ... f1 và1 run trong f2 vào f0.- Việc trộn kết thúc khi duyệt hết f1 hết f2 (hay nói cách khác, việc trộn kết thúc khiđã có đủ n phần tử cần chép vào f0).3.4 Chương trình minh hoạ giải thuật...
  • 16
  • 574
  • 1
Giáo trình cấu trúc dữ liệu và giải thuật

Giáo trình cấu trúc dữ liệu giải thuật

... lục Giáo trình Cấu trúc dữ liệu Giải thuật x 18.4.1. Phiên bản thứ nhất cho lớp Life 404 18.4.2. Phiên bản thứ hai với CTDL mới cho Life 407 Chương 5 – Chuỗi ký tự Giáo trình Cấu trúc ... trí j đang xét Chương 6 – Đệ quy Giáo trình Cấu trúc dữ liệu Giải thuật 91 Chương 6 – ĐỆ QUY Chương này trình bày về đệ quy (recursion) – một phương pháp mà trong đó để giải một bài ... hình 6.1, M biểu diễn chương trình chính, A, B, C là các hàm trên. Hình 6.1- Cơ cấu ngăn xếp cho các lần gọi hàm Chương 6 – Đệ quy Giáo trình Cấu trúc dữ liệu Giải thuật 92Hình 6.1 biểu...
  • 426
  • 3,688
  • 59
Giáo trình cấu trúc dữ liệu và giải thuật

Giáo trình cấu trúc dữ liệu giải thuật

... ưu điểm của cấu trúc dữ liệu động trong các thao tác chèn, xóa, ta có thể dùng một cấu trúc dữ liệu động khác là cây tìm kiếm được xét trong chương này để lưu trữ khai thác dữ liệu hiệu quả ... thiệu cấu trúc dữ liệu phân tích giải thuật I.6 thường chiếm bộ nhớ nhiều ngược lại. Ở đây ta hạn chế chỉ xét u cầu về thời gian thực hiện của giải thuật. b. Độ phức tạp của giải thuật ... kiếm sắp xếp đã được giới thiệu trên cấu trúc mảng tĩnh, DSLK động cũng như cấu trúc cây nhị phân. Chương IV CẤU TRÚC CÂY Trong cấu trúc dữ liệu động được tổ chức theo kiểu tuần tự...
  • 148
  • 3,023
  • 19

Xem thêm

Từ khóa: tài liệu giáo trình cấu trúc dữ liệugiáo trình cấu trúc dữ liệu và giải thuâtgiáo trình cấu trúc dữ liệu và giải thuật ptitgiáo trình cấu trúc dữ liệu giải thuậtgiáo trình cấu trúc dữ liệu và thuật toándownload giáo trình cấu trúc dữ liệu và giải thuậtchuyên đề điện xoay chiều theo dạngNghiên cứu sự hình thành lớp bảo vệ và khả năng chống ăn mòn của thép bền thời tiết trong điều kiện khí hậu nhiệt đới việt namNghiên cứu tổ chức chạy tàu hàng cố định theo thời gian trên đường sắt việt namđề thi thử THPTQG 2019 toán THPT chuyên thái bình lần 2 có lời giảiBiện pháp quản lý hoạt động dạy hát xoan trong trường trung học cơ sở huyện lâm thao, phú thọGiáo án Sinh học 11 bài 13: Thực hành phát hiện diệp lục và carôtenôitGiáo án Sinh học 11 bài 13: Thực hành phát hiện diệp lục và carôtenôitNGHIÊN CỨU CÔNG NGHỆ KẾT NỐI VÔ TUYẾN CỰ LY XA, CÔNG SUẤT THẤP LPWAN SLIDENghiên cứu tổng hợp các oxit hỗn hợp kích thƣớc nanomet ce 0 75 zr0 25o2 , ce 0 5 zr0 5o2 và khảo sát hoạt tính quang xúc tác của chúngNghiên cứu khả năng đo năng lượng điện bằng hệ thu thập dữ liệu 16 kênh DEWE 5000Thiết kế và chế tạo mô hình biến tần (inverter) cho máy điều hòa không khíQuản lý nợ xấu tại Agribank chi nhánh huyện Phù Yên, tỉnh Sơn La (Luận văn thạc sĩ)BT Tieng anh 6 UNIT 2chuong 1 tong quan quan tri rui roGiáo án Sinh học 11 bài 14: Thực hành phát hiện hô hấp ở thực vậtTrách nhiệm của người sử dụng lao động đối với lao động nữ theo pháp luật lao động Việt Nam từ thực tiễn các khu công nghiệp tại thành phố Hồ Chí Minh (Luận văn thạc sĩ)Chiến lược marketing tại ngân hàng Agribank chi nhánh Sài Gòn từ 2013-2015Đổi mới quản lý tài chính trong hoạt động khoa học xã hội trường hợp viện hàn lâm khoa học xã hội việt namTÁI CHẾ NHỰA VÀ QUẢN LÝ CHẤT THẢI Ở HOA KỲQUẢN LÝ VÀ TÁI CHẾ NHỰA Ở HOA KỲ